CEBUANO CAGER STEVE NASH ENRIQUEZ STAYS WITH NU

National University (NU) added another young upstart to their impressive recruitment pool after securing the commitment of National University-Nazareth Bullpups point guard Steve Nash Enriquez.

Bulldogs coach Jeff Napa confirmed the new addition to the seniors’ team on Tuesday.

Malaking bagay para sa amin dito sa NU na nag-stay yung mga players namin tulad ni Steve Nash. May winning mentality na sila mula sa Bullpups na kailangang kailangan namin dito pagakyat nila sa Bulldogs,” Napa told Spin.ph.

“He’s also a leader, which makes him a good addition from our juniors ranks.”

The crafty and speedy point guard played largely as a reserve for the Bullpups and recorded an average of 4.1 points on 32-percent shooting, to go with 1.8 rebounds and 1.4 assists in 13.4 minutes of play last UAAP Season 82.

Enriquez played behind ace guards Gerry Abadiano and Terrence Fortea last season in Bullpups’ campaign for the back-to-back UAAP juniors titles.

The Cebuano wonderkid will be tasked to carry the banner for NU in the collegiate level, hoping to match the resume of his late grandfather and PBA pioneer Alfredo Enriquez, who played for 7-Up and Filmanbank.

18-year-old Enriquez is the latest Bullpup to ascend to the seniors’ pool after Reyland Torres, Karl Gloria, and PJ Palacielo.

NU is aching to bounce back from its horrid 2-12 play last season but remains to wait as the UAAP has yet to decide on the restart for the league’s 84th season.
